A Baltimore man was found with a non-life threatening gunshot wound and transported to an area hospital for treatment on July 31, according to the Baltimore Police Department. 

Patrol officers responded to the 3500 block of East Lombard Street at approximately 5:55 p.m., for a shooting where a victim was found with a non-life threatening gunshot wound to the leg. 

Anyone with information is urged to contact Southeast District detectives, at 410-396-2422.
